Get a list of commands
splitscript
# or
splitscript -h
# or
splitscript --helpGet help for a specific command
splitscript help [command]
# or
splitscript [command] -hAdd an event listener
splitscript add <package>Select an event to create and hit ENTER
This will create a file in the functions/ folder with some boilerplate code (types included) which will automatically be cjs, esm or ts
Remove an event listener
splitscript remove <package>This will look for all existing events. Select an event to delete. Then, select the files you want to use with SPACE, then hit enter to submit
Enable developer mode
splitscript dev [file]This will watch for new files under the functions/ folder, and add some boilerplate code (types included)
It will detect the type of project automatically and create code with the matching syntax
If [file] is provided, it will start that file as well. If it is a typescript file, it will compile, then run
for javascript projects, we look in the package.json file of the cwd and check the type field. if that doesn't exist, we default to commonjs
to find if a project is typescript, we check if a tsconfig.json file exists, and if typescript is set to true in ss.json
